A man in Krymsk will be held accountable in court for stealing property from a major wine company; The damage amounted to about one million rubles. about this reports Regional Ministry of Internal Affairs.
According to investigators, a 35-year-old visitor at the winery noticed a forklift and two compressors. The attacker found a buyer for the equipment through his friends and removed the equipment from the factory and delivered it to its new owner.
The total amount of damage was about one million rubles. The theft suspect was detained, a criminal case was opened against the man, and the investigation materials were sent to the court for review. The defendant could face up to six years in prison.
